BUS 120 - Principles of Management

Institution:
Owens Community College
Subject:
Business
Description:
Introduces the student to the basic management functions: planning, organizing, staffing, leading and controlling. The practical skills needed to succeed as a supervisor will be introduced. Includes contemporary topics such as self- managed work teams, motivating a diverse workforce, coaching and facilitating skills, managing change, TQM, empowerment and effective discipline.
